How much do associate quality control analyst jobs pay per hour?

As of Aug 11, 2026, the average hourly pay for associate quality control analyst in Fenton, MI is $25.20,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$20.82 and $27.98 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What are some common challenges faced by associate quality control analysts during routine testing, and how can they be addressed?

Associate Quality Control Analysts often encounter challenges such as tight deadlines, managing multiple sample types, and handling complex analytical instruments. Staying organized and maintaining clear documentation helps manage workflow efficiently. Regular calibration and maintenance of laboratory equipment, along with ongoing training, are essential to minimize errors and ensure accurate results. Collaborating closely with senior analysts and cross-functional teams can also help troubleshoot unexpected issues and streamline processes.

What is the difference between Associate Quality Control Analyst vs Quality Control Technician?

AspectAssociate Quality Control AnalystQuality Control Technician
CredentialsBachelor's degree in life sciences or related field; certifications like CQE are commonHigh school diploma or associate degree; technical certifications may be preferred
Work EnvironmentLaboratories, manufacturing facilities, quality assurance departmentsManufacturing sites, laboratories, production lines
Job ResponsibilitiesData analysis, documentation, reviewing quality processes, supporting auditsPerforming tests, inspecting products, recording test results

While both roles support quality assurance, the Associate Quality Control Analyst typically focuses on data analysis and documentation, whereas the Quality Control Technician primarily conducts tests and inspections. The analyst role often requires a higher level of education and analytical skills, making it suitable for those interested in quality systems and compliance.

What does an associate quality control analyst do?

An Associate Quality Control Analyst is responsible for testing and inspecting products, materials, or processes to ensure they meet established quality standards. They perform routine laboratory tests, document results, and identify any deviations from specifications. These analysts often work in industries like pharmaceuticals, manufacturing, or food production, supporting senior analysts and quality managers. Their role is crucial in maintaining product safety, consistency, and regulatory compliance.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as an associate quality control analyst?

To thrive as an Associate Quality Control Analyst, you need a solid background in biology, chemistry, or a related scientific field, often with a relevant bachelor's degree. Familiarity with laboratory equipment, quality management systems (such as LIMS), and regulatory guidelines like GMP is typically required. Attention to detail, analytical thinking, and effective communication are crucial soft skills for identifying and resolving quality issues. These skills and qualifications ensure accuracy, compliance, and consistent product quality in laboratory and manufacturing environments.

Job Summary

The Mortgage Servicing QC Analyst performs detailed audits of servicing activities to ensure compliance with Federal and State regulations, investor guidelines, and internal policies. This role identifies errors, analyzes risk trends, validates data integrity, and partners with servicing teams to drive corrective actions.

Job Duties

  • Conduct monthly and quarterly mortgage servicing quality control audits to ensure compliance with Federal, State, investor, and agency requirements.
  • Review collection files, early payment defaults, and transitions to loss mitigation to ensure adherence to regulatory and internal guidelines.
  • Audit servicing functions including loan boarding, ARM setup, periodic statements, escrow .administration, mortgage insurance billing, fee assessments, customer service interactions, and paid-in-full processing.
  • Evaluate servicing and collection call recordings to ensure compliance with regulatory, investor, and customer service standards.
  • Validate data integrity within servicing systems to ensure accurate loan information and reporting.
  • Review credit bureau reporting for accuracy and proper reporting of delinquent or negative credit information.
  • Document audit findings, analyze trends, and prepare comprehensive compliance reports and risk summaries with recommended corrective actions.
  • Communicate clear, accurate, and actionable audit results to servicing teams to support timely remediation.
  • Escalate any evidence of fraud or misrepresentation in accordance with established protocols.
  • Follow established QC policies, procedures, and audit scopes to ensure consistency and integrity of reviews.
  • Create and complete servicing QC reviews within ACES QC software.
  • Serve as a subject matter expert, providing guidance and support to staff and management within the QC function.
  • Assist with the development and implementation of process improvements, procedures, and system enhancements.
  • Adheres to all Federal and State laws and regulations, including the Bank Secrecy Act.
  • Other duties as assigned.
